Why Consider This Job Opportunity Join Murata’s Talent Development team and play a key role in empowering employees through innovative learning solutions. As an Instructional Designer, you’ll design and deliver engaging training programs ranging from eLearning and instructional videos to workshops and job aids. This role will also contribute to keeping our Learning Management System content fresh and relevant. The Instructional Designer partners with subject matter experts across Murata to create impactful materials, facilitate both in-person and virtual sessions, and ensure our team members have the resources they need to grow their skills and careers. This is a great opportunity to enhance workforce capabilities and make a meaningful impact on employee success. Workplace Policy Hybrid from Dallas, TX What To Expect (Essential Job Responsibilities) Partner with subject matter experts to create training materials, including e-courses, workshops, job aids, etc. Analyze employee trends and job skills to support the creation of learning themes promoted monthly to increase employee engagement and continued learning growth. Create engaging custom learning activities and compelling course content that enhances skill development and retention. Support analysis and design activities for proposed training programs, recommending training and non-training solutions to address underlying business opportunities or challenges. Increase the effectiveness of learning solutions by identifying and recommending format/modalities that create an optimal learning experience and demonstrate an understanding of adult learning principles Provide support in maintenance of the Learning Management System (LMS). Develop training reports. Work with business unit leaders to develop learning materials that supports their work functions and strategic objectives. Create videos utilized in learning content. Assist employees with questions about resources and offerings available through Talent Development. Facilitate monthly trainings both in-person and virtual. Support Talent Development Manager and team initiatives that impact organizational success. Perform other duties as needed. What Is Required (Qualifications) Bachelor's degree. 3+ years of experience in adult education theory and methodology, corporate training, leadership development, or facilitation. In-depth knowledge of current leading-edge training practices. Experience with Design Skills (Canva) and content authoring software (EasyGenerator, Articulate, Captivate). Experience working with a LMS (SuccessFactors, Workday, Skillsoft, etc.). Knowledge of content providers (LinkedIn Learning, Coursera, Open Sesame). Video production and editing skills (Camtasia, SnagIt, Synthesia) Ability to build relationships and have high attention to detail to manage multiple projects. Advanced pro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ite and Survey Monkey. Ability to manage multiple priorities, balance short- and long-term needs using problem solving, and project management skills.
